UPDATE: Police Seek Answers in Shooting that Killed Mother & Baby
UPDATED: 7:02 a.m., Monday:
Megan Doto’s unborn child died following an emergency C-section that happened on Sunday. The search of the shooter continues, according to 6abc.

Original Story:
A pregnant former Falls Township resident was shot dead in Philadelphia Sunday morning.

Megan Doto, 26, was shot on Adams Avenue in Philadelphia while was she near the home she shared with her boyfriend, according to media reports. She later was pronounced dead at Temple University Hospital.

As of Sunday evening, media reports varied on whether the baby was deceased or alive. NBC 10 quoted Doto’s girlfriend as saying the baby had died at the hospital and 6abc said family of the 26-year-old said the baby was in critical condition.
The Philadelphia Daily News reported Doto was not the intended target of the shooting.

“She was not the intended target; she was just unfortunately in the wrong place at the wrong time,” Philadelphia police Captain Stephen Murianka told the newspaper.
Doto was watching two neighborhood kids when the shooting happened, NBC 10 reported.
No arrests have been made in the case.

CBS Philly reported police were interviewing neighbors in their search to solve the fatal shooting.
Doto reportedly moved out Falls Township’s Morrisville section about a year ago and moved to the city.
